Water hydrant replacement services involve removing outdated or damaged fire hydrants and installing new, functional units. This process typically includes disconnecting the existing hydrant, preparing the site, and securely installing a replacement that meets local standards. Skilled service providers ensure that the new hydrant is properly connected to the water supply, tested for proper operation, and positioned to provide reliable access during emergencies. Proper installation helps maintain the safety and functionality of fire protection systems for communities and property owners alike.

These services help address a range of problems, such as corrosion, leaks, or mechanical failures in existing fire hydrants. Over time, wear and tear can cause hydrants to become unreliable or non-compliant with current safety standards. A malfunctioning hydrant can hinder firefighting efforts, potentially leading to property damage or safety hazards. Replacing an aging or damaged hydrant ensures that fire protection infrastructure remains dependable, reducing the risk of failure during emergencies and improving overall safety for the property.

The overview below groups typical Water Hydrant Replacement proj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or water hydrant repairs range from $250 to $600. Many routine fixes fall within this range, depending on the severity of the issue and accessibility. Fewer projects will push into the higher end of this spectrum.

Partial Replacement - Replacing parts or sections of a water hydrant generally costs between $600 and $1,200. Most local contractors handle these projects within this range, with larger or more complex replacements sometimes exceeding $1,200.

Full Hydrant Replacement - Complete replacement of a water hydrant usually falls between $1,500 and $3,000. Many projects land in this middle range, while larger, more involved jobs can reach $3,500 or more.

Large or Complex Installations - Extensive hydrant replacements or installations can cost $3,500 to $5,000+ depending on site conditions. Such projects are less common and tend to involve additional site work or custom solutions.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
